Here are a few #stayathomeworkout that would be interesting to try out this period and they all can be done without the use of equipment.
For the abs, workout one can do the;

- Planks
- Crunches (include side, cross arms and reverse)
- Heel Touch
- Sit-Ups
- Russian Twists
- Cross Leg scissors
- V-HOLD
- Cobra Stretch
For the Cardio Exercise one can do the;
- Jumping Jacks
- Skipping
- Burpees
- kick Boxing
- Dancing
For the glut and thigh exercise, one can do the;

- Squats
- Donkey Kicks
- Mountain Climbers
- Lunges
- High Stepping
- Glute Bridge
